Players that can pre-record radio??

  • 07-05-2010 03:08PM
    #1
    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 740 ✭✭✭


    Anyone know any? I do know there is a Cowon model that does this, but it only records for 2 hours (maybe I should be happy enough with this! :o).

    Basically what I'm looking to do is record a 3 hour radio show, of an evening, and listen to it when I get into work the following morning.

    Any suggestions gratefully received!

  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 2,796 ✭✭✭sxt


    How about the Sansa clip 8gb? It can record direct from the radio into wav format. It is very affordable too, about £40 on Amazon.

    http://www.anythingbutipod.com/archives/2009/08/sandisk-sansa-clip-plus-review.php


  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2, Paid Member Posts: 2,961 ✭✭✭dixiefly


    I mostly use sofware on the computer called Easy-HiQ. This has a timer on it and you can record to several formats. This runs on the computer and then you can save to CD (wav) or MP3 or wma etc.

    I also have the software from Music / Audio converter that I got in Aldi, that can record what is on the PC as well, the drawback is that you need to keep the volume up which you dont on the Easy-HiQ and also there is no timing. This is good however for some other purposes.

    I had a DAB radio from Pure that I got for that purpose but it didnt last hugely long.

  • Registered Users, Registered Users 2 Posts: 990 ✭✭✭daveob007


    i have a 4gb sansa fuse and use it for that purpose all the time.
    it will record live radio at super quality and can record for about 10 hours depending what else you have on it and what space you have left.
    around 70 euros on ebay,but got mine in extravision for 39 before christmas.
    great little player.
